首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在pandas中应用shift函数行组

在pandas中,shift函数用于将数据按指定的位移量进行移动。它可以应用于行组,即对DataFrame或Series中的行进行操作。

shift函数的语法如下:

代码语言:txt
复制
DataFrame.shift(periods=1, freq=None, axis=0, fill_value=None)

参数说明:

  • periods:表示要移动的位移量,可以是正数(向下移动)或负数(向上移动)。默认值为1。
  • freq:表示时间间隔,用于处理时间序列数据。默认值为None。
  • axis:表示移动的方向,0表示按行移动,1表示按列移动。默认值为0。
  • fill_value:表示在移动过程中产生缺失值的填充值。默认值为None。

shift函数的应用场景包括:

  1. 数据平移:可以将数据按指定的位移量进行平移,用于计算时间序列数据的差分、滞后等操作。
  2. 数据对比:可以将数据按位移量进行对比,用于计算相邻数据的差异、增长率等指标。
  3. 数据预处理:可以将数据按位移量进行预处理,用于填充缺失值、处理异常值等操作。

推荐的腾讯云相关产品和产品介绍链接地址如下:

  1. 腾讯云数据库TDSQL:提供高性能、高可用的云数据库服务,支持MySQL和PostgreSQL。链接地址:https://cloud.tencent.com/product/tdsql
  2. 腾讯云云服务器CVM:提供弹性、安全、稳定的云服务器,支持多种操作系统和应用场景。链接地址:https://cloud.tencent.com/product/cvm
  3. 腾讯云对象存储COS:提供安全、可靠、低成本的云端存储服务,适用于图片、音视频、文档等各类数据存储需求。链接地址:https://cloud.tencent.com/product/cos
  4. 腾讯云人工智能AI:提供丰富的人工智能服务,包括图像识别、语音识别、自然语言处理等领域。链接地址:https://cloud.tencent.com/product/ai
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的结果

领券